Police blotter includes arrest of Toccoa man, drowning in Lake Hartwell

A man from Stephens County is arrested in Oconee County South Carolina: 27 year-old James Dugas is from Toccoa. He’s facing counts that include grand larceny after allegedly breaking into and stealing from a shop in Fair Play South Carolina.

A grand jury in Hartwell hands up indictments in the case of an inmate accused of assaulting a female guard at the Hart County jail: 35 year-old Perry Rucker faces counts that include aggravated battery and assault on a peace officer. It happened back in May.

A 60 year-old man from Taylors South Carolina has drowned in Lake Hartwell: investigators say Louis Crawford fell off a dock.

A store cashier was shot and killed in what police in DeKalb County say was an argument over the way a man in the store was wearing a coronavirus mask: three other people--including an off-duty DeKalb County Sheriff’s Deputy--were shot and wounded. The deputy is in stable condition, as was the accused shooter. Victor Tucker is 30 years old, from Palmetto.

A woman arrested in 2017 for leaking secrets to a news organization is released from prison. Former National Security Agency employee Reality Winner was working at a defense contractor in Augusta when she was arrested for smuggling classified documents about Russian hacking during the 2016 election. She was sentenced to more than five years in prison. On Monday, the 29 year-old was released early from a federal facility in Texas.

The suspect in three shootings in Georgia and Alabama was scheduled for a Monday court appearance. 39 year-old Justin Roberts was arrested over the weekend in Columbus, accused in shootings there and in Phenix City Alabama. Four people were wounded.
